    TLDR Integrating various skin imaging technologies improves diagnosis and treatment in dermatology.
    The review explores the integration of multimodal non-invasive skin imaging technologies like dermoscopy, reflectance confocal microscopy, optical coherence tomography, and high-frequency ultrasound to improve the evaluation of skin lesions. These technologies complement each other, enhancing diagnosis, disease monitoring, and treatment assessment. A framework for a multimodal imaging center is proposed, focusing on workflow standardization, multidisciplinary collaboration, and data management. Challenges such as implementation costs and workforce training are acknowledged, while advancements in artificial intelligence and multicenter collaboration are expected to enhance precision dermatology and promote clinical adoption of these imaging modalities.
